Specific benefits of the BluePlanet technologies in Harmony Village Aquaculture - Conventional yields in pond aquaculture are 18 fish/M3. Harmony Village will provide 88 fish/M3
- Aquaculture provides a low footprint, and a low cost protein source for everyday dietary needs. For example, with the BPE system 1 Ha of aquaculture can provide 450,000 Kg of fish yearly, and over time can provide more.
- The space used in conventional aquaculture is approximately 10X what is needed for the proposed BPE system. This is because surface exchange is the primary method of Nitrate removal in conventional systems, the BPE system uses the Nitrates as fertilizer for vegetable crops.
- Because of the lower area requirement, a BPE system can be housed under greenhouse with several advantages:
- Minimal loss of fish to birds and animals.
- Less contamination of water from airborne parasites and dust/dirt.
- The large indoor water tanks absorb heat energy throughout the day and expel it at night, reducing the need for ancillary greenhouse heating.
|
Aquaponics - Reduced water consumption through constant water reuse and recycling 90%.
- 100% organic fertilization of plants with natural fish emulsion to reduce chemical fertilizer consumption.
- Reduction of solid waste from typical aquaculture by 90%.
- Aquaculture requires a wide range of people with different skills. A 1 Ha aquaculture farm requires 25 people (general labour, scientists, mechanical staff, processing people, logistics/drivers, health inspectors, etc) for 7 days a week. This can easily translate into 200+ skilled people required for the aquaculture center alone.

Hydroponic green house growing - Greenhouse yields are 12-15X the yield improvements over open field yields depending on crop selection.
- On average, each Ha of greenhouse can produce 1,800,000 kg of vegetables and 30,000 kgs of fish every 7-9 months.
- Within Harmony Village one Ha of aquaculture can supply enough nutrients to grow 20 Ha of greenhouse. This can almost provide the entire food requirement of a 5000 person village!
- Greenhouse operations require 28 people per Ha, 7 days a week. Harmony Village could easily employ and trail 400+ labourers and technical people.
- A proposed BPE aquaponics system uses fish waste instead of fertilizer, ensuring that soil contamination is kept to a minimum and fresh water supply is not compromised.
- Glass greenhouses are truly sustainable and can produce indefinitely without the need for full replacement.
